Are owls predators of squirrels?

The list of animals that eat squirrels is long and depends on where squirrels live and the type of squirrel. Their list of predators is long and consists of minks, martens, skunks, ravens, magpies, eagles, owls, hawks, badgers, domesticated dogs and cats, snakes, raccoons and etc.

Do owls eat heads?

Owls Cannot Chew Like other birds, owls do not have teeth to chew their food. They use their sharp, hooked bills to tear the flesh of prey into pieces, often crushing their skulls and other bones. They can also swallow small prey whole, usually head-first.O

What is the natural predator of squirrels?

Squirrels Are Prey Animals Weasels, coyotes, badgers, foxes, and bobcats are some of the most common mammalian predators for squirrels. In the case of reptiles, the rattlesnake will frequently target baby squirrels as they are more vulnerable and cannot protect themselves.N
